Through InspiraOne, Cerner’s Millennium EHR will be deployed in Inspira’s three hospitals and more than 100 ambulatory clinics. In addition, Inspira will utilize Cerner’s population health management platform, HealtheIntent, as well as Cerner’s remote-hosting services for EHR management.
“We see InspiraOne as more than just a health IT system. It’s the catalyst to dramatically transform how we are able to care for our patients at our more than 100 points of access,” said Inspira Health Network President and CEO John DiAngelo in a statement.
